Description Suggest change

Slab Time is located approximately twenty feet to the right (south-west) of Party of Two. Low angle climbing leads to the first of three bolts which is slightly down and to the right of a small bush growing out of the slab. From the first bolt ascend a seam (no protection) to a good right-leaning crack (gear to 3"). When the crack ends, climb the slab past two more bolts (some 5.8+) to the belay.

Descend: Rappel with two 60m ropes.

Protection Suggest change

Cams: 1 ea 0.5-3’’; 3 bolts
